Liquidity Doctor's $100-$1k Challenge Update: Wallet Balance at $161, Up 61%

According to Liquidity Doctor (@doctortraderr), the '100-1k$ challenge' has seen significant progress with the total wallet balance now at $161, marking a 61% increase. This update was shared on March 7, 2025, indicating a positive trend in the challenge's performance.

On March 7, 2025, the Twitter user @doctortraderr reported a significant increase in their wallet balance as part of a '100-1k$ challenge.' The wallet balance rose to $161, marking a 61% increase from an initial investment of $100 (Twitter, @doctortraderr, March 7, 2025). This specific event indicates a successful trading strategy within a relatively short timeframe. The wallet's growth from $100 to $161 occurred over a period that was not specified but can be assumed to be within days or weeks, given the nature of such trading challenges. The exact cryptocurrencies held in the wallet were not disclosed, but the increase suggests active trading in potentially volatile assets. The timing of this gain coincides with a period of market volatility, with Bitcoin's price, for instance, experiencing a 5% increase from $60,000 to $63,000 between March 5 and March 7, 2025 (CoinMarketCap, March 7, 2025). This volatility likely contributed to the wallet's growth, as traders often capitalize on such market movements to achieve high returns in short periods.
